How does tuition for private schools in the Maxwell, IN, area compare, and are there Indiana-specific financial aid programs available?

Tuition in the Maxwell area varies by school and grade level. For example, elementary schools like St. James Lutheran may have lower annual tuition compared to a junior-senior high school like Central Catholic. Indiana offers significant state-funded financial aid programs that Maxwell residents can access, most notably the School Choice Scholarship (voucher) program and the Tax Credit Scholarship (SGO) program. Eligibility often depends on household income and, for vouchers, sometimes a prior public school attendance requirement. It's crucial to contact each school's financial office directly to understand their specific tuition rates and how to apply for these Indiana-specific aids.

What is the typical enrollment process and timeline for private schools in Maxwell, Indiana?

The enrollment process for Maxwell-area private schools usually begins in the winter or early spring for the following academic year. For instance, Central Catholic may have shadow days and application deadlines in January or February. The process typically involves submitting an application, academic records, teacher recommendations, and often a family interview or student assessment. Many schools, like St. James Lutheran, also prioritize enrollment for members of their supporting church congregation and siblings of current students. It's highly recommended to contact the schools directly by November or December to request information packets and schedule visits, as spaces, particularly in younger grades, can be limited.
